Tesofensine 1000mcg 90 Capsules
Tesofensine is a small-molecule research compound studied for its interactions with monoaminergic neurotransmitter systems (serotonin, norepinephrine, and dopamine) in controlled models. It’s commonly explored in research examining appetite- and energy-balance signaling pathways.

Dihexa 90 Capsules - Extended Release
Dihexa (PNB-0408) is a peptide-derived research compound studied in preclinical and in-vitro models for its relationship to HGF/c-Met signaling and synaptic-pathway investigation.
